MediQo vs. Heidi: Which AI Scribe Is Best for General Practice?
Choosing the right AI scribe for your clinic isn’t just about transcription quality. For General Practice, the real value lies in how well the AI fits into your workflow, protects patient data, integrates with your systems, and supports clinical decision-making — not just note-taking.
In this comparison, we break down the key differences between MediQo and Heidi Health, so you can confidently choose the solution that best supports your practice today — and into the future.
Key Differences Explained
Both platforms generate clinical notes from conversations, but the depth, timing, and usability of those outputs differ significantly.
MediQo captures notes in real time, allowing clinicians to review, edit, and complete documentation during the consultation — including telehealth sessions and headset use. Notes are structured, context-aware, and designed to flow directly into downstream clinical workflows.
Heidi focuses on post-consult transcription and summarisation, requiring clinicians to review and finalise notes after the encounter, or pause the encounter (and ask the patient to temporarily stop sharing) to access notes outputs.
